Output 70ea38849dde1bef881817c80134d67d6d1dac7fa47de3cc8471fe63825d0da3:0
- value
- 15650658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eee756bb8f83d6627942c7f7c6cf0051cfb940c3 OP_EQUAL
- address
- 3PUDsuD7m511AdQFHL5YDDR6dHgJsiXEh7
- transaction
- 70ea38849dde1bef881817c80134d67d6d1dac7fa47de3cc8471fe63825d0da3
- confirmations
- 283920
- spent
- true